A controversy has erupted in Bengaluru after a student was reportedly asked to remove his sacred thread, or 'janue', during a Common Entrance Test (CET) examination. The incident has drawn criticism from BJP MP Tejasvi Surya, who has escalated the matter to the police. Critics allege a double standard, pointing out that hijabs and skullcaps are permitted in exam halls under the state's Congress-led government. The dispute highlights ongoing tensions in India over religious symbols in public and educational spaces.
